import time
class Event:
'''Information concerning each event'''

Yann Leboulanger
committed
def __init__(self, type_, time_, parameters, show_in_roster=False,
show_in_systray=True):

Yann Leboulanger
committed
''' type_ in chat, normal, file-request, file-error, file-completed,
file-request-error, file-send-error, file-stopped, gc_msg, pm,
printed_chat, printed_gc_msg, printed_marked_gc_msg, printed_pm,
gc-invitation, subscription_request, unsubscribedm jingle-incoming

Yann Leboulanger
committed
parameters is (per type_):
chat, normal, pm: [message, subject, kind, time, encrypted, resource,

Yann Leboulanger
committed
msg_id]
where kind in error, incoming
file-*: file_props
gc_msg: None
printed_chat: control

Yann Leboulanger
committed
printed_*: None

Yann Leboulanger
committed
gc-invitation: [room_jid, reason, password, is_continued]
subscription_request: [text, nick]
unsubscribed: contact
jingle-incoming: (fulljid, sessionid, content_types)

Yann Leboulanger
committed
'''

Yann Leboulanger
committed
self.type_ = type_
self.time_ = time_
self.parameters = parameters
self.show_in_roster = show_in_roster
self.show_in_systray = show_in_systray
# Set when adding the event
self.jid = None
self.account = None

def _get_some_events(self, attribute):
'''attribute in systray, roster'''
events = {}
for account in self._events:
events[account] = {}
for jid in self._events[account]:
events[account][jid] = []
for event in self._events[account][jid]:
if attribute == 'systray' and event.show_in_systray or \
attribute == 'roster' and event.show_in_roster:
events[account][jid].append(event)
if not events[account][jid]:
del events[account][jid]
if not events[account]:
del events[account]
return events
def _get_first_event_with_attribute(self, events):
'''get the first event
events is in the form {account1: {jid1: [ev1, ev2], },. }'''
# be sure it's bigger than latest event
first_event_time = time.time() + 1
first_account = None
first_jid = None
first_event = None
for account in events:
for jid in events[account]:
for event in events[account][jid]:
if event.time_ < first_event_time:
first_event_time = event.time_
first_account = account
first_jid = jid
first_event = event
return first_account, first_jid, first_event
